Ruby on Rails issues we fix before deploying

Common Ruby on Rails problems that affect AWS deployments.

Security

Mass assignment vulnerabilities

AI-generated Rails controllers that use permit! or don't properly whitelist params, allowing attackers to modify any database column including admin flags and passwords.

Security

Missing authorization checks

Controllers that authenticate users but don't check authorization — a logged-in user can access or modify any other user's data by changing the ID in the URL.

Performance

N+1 query problems

ActiveRecord code that loads associated records in loops without includes, eager_load, or preload — causing hundreds of database queries on pages with lists.

Security

Unsafe use of raw SQL

AI tools sometimes generate raw SQL with string interpolation instead of using ActiveRecord's parameterized query methods, enabling SQL injection attacks.

AWS deployment issues we check for

Common AWS problems that break Ruby on Rails apps in production.

Security

IAM policies with wildcard permissions

AI-generated infrastructure code grants Action: '*' and Resource: '*' permissions, violating least-privilege principles and creating critical security exposure.

Security

Security groups open to 0.0.0.0/0

Database and internal service security groups allow inbound traffic from any IP address, exposing RDS instances and backend services to the public internet.

Security

S3 bucket policy allows public read

AI tools configure S3 buckets with public-read ACLs for convenience, inadvertently exposing private user data and application secrets.

Performance

Lambda cold starts degrading API performance

Infrequently called Lambda functions experience 3-10 second cold starts. AI-generated architectures don't configure provisioned concurrency or optimize bundle size.
